Dorset Wildlife Trust are happy to announce the opportunity of a Dorset based traineeships.

The 10-month traineeship will undertake a programme of practical conservation across our nature reserves. The traineeship will concentrate on our South and East Dorset nature reserves and be based in either our HQ in Forston, near Dorchester or at the Urban Wildlife Centre in Corfe Mullen, dependant on successful candidates’ residence.

Working alongside our experienced Reserves team with designated mentors, the traineeship will offer practical experience working in the conservation sector. This includes a training package including vocational qualifications in use of selected machinery used in land management.

On completion of the programme, trainees are experienced in a wide range of practical management techniques, volunteer management and wildlife surveys.

Commencing in early October 2026 our traineeships are an amazing opportunity for people wishing to pursue a career in environmental conservation. We have an excellent record of helping people into their first job in this sector.

Our traineeships are partly funded by NRS (Nuclear Restoration Services) and private donations, for which we are extremely grateful. To meet funding requirements, and to help support local communities, priority will be given to applicants from Dorset and the surrounding counties.

The traineeship is a 10-month programme of 4 days per week, normally Monday – Thursday which will be split between the South & East warden teams. There will be some requirement for weekend availability.
